3. The 4 principal components of the LLT process
are :
THE COMMUNITY
THE LANGUAGE TEACHING PROFESSION
THE TEACHER
THE LEARNER
4. THE COMMUNITY
Decides that tuition in such or such languages should be
available : implies a choice in foreign language
A branch of gov’t mediates
It’s an integral part of educational provision , just one
more subject
So, teachers are :
Public servants
Paid by the community
Trained at the expense of community
Supported by community
5. There are 2 elements within The Community
The Public Will ,which languages should be taught
Administration and organization ( A/O) , allocating
funds, buildings , etc
THE PUBLIC WILL creates the level of expectation
of achievement , highly related to MOTIVATION.
THE A/O LT depends on the Ministry of Education,
which is a double edged “blessing” . Difference between
INFERIOR and SUPERIOR LLT many times depends on A/O
6. THE LANGUAGE TEACHING PROFESSION
Profession as a discipline, like any other.
It is also the set of principles by which teachers organize
themselves.
Teacher trainers : they mediate between contributory
disciplines and school tasks and probs in the class
I n s t r u c t o r manipulates techniques and presents
foreign language to students
T e a c h e r : good instructor + cherishes his students
and recognizes their individuality as learners
E d u c a t o r : good teacher + is aware of the
interrelations between the techniques , the contributory
disciplines and the needs of society
7. THE TEACHER
1- The Teacher: may or may not be present
Minimum qualities of a teacher :
Nondiscouraging personality
Adequate presentation skills as a teacher
Upkeep adequate command of the language he
teaches
Upgrading of professionalism: dedication to learning
and keep in touch with new techniques and development
2- Teacher Training : criteria for selection of aspirants
and training : education , temperamental suitability and
vocation
Initial Training ( components of skills information and
theory) and Further Training
8. 3- Teaching
This is the element which has been given the most
importance lately, but this is not unique
Approaches
Methodology ( use of techniques)
Syllabus design
Materials production
Testing
Types of teaching
9. 4- Constraints
Low expectations of success by teacher, system, parents ,
etc
Unattainable objectives
Confusion of aims
Physical, organizationalor psychological constraints ,
generally mistakes in the O/A
Insufficient time
Poor materials not compensated by good teachers
Inadequate teacher training
Incompetent class teaching and lack of interest in
learners
10. THE LEARNER
He has a profile of characteristics which make him individual,
different from other learners
DIFFERENCES:
age
willingness to give time and effort
special language abilities
concentration
previous linguistic experience
general education experience
self view as a language learner
learning strategies
level of expectations of success
11. CONDITIONS FOR SUCCESS
Unwilling learners are unlikely to learn, while willing learners
are likely to learn well.
Enough learning should be provided
Excellence in one area, can compensate with inadequacy in
another
The 4 components are included in success:
The Community positive attitude served by a helpful
administration
The Profession needs to provide teachers with support of
all kinds
The Teacher needs to display devolution toward his
students ( and attitude, and vocation)
The Learner needs to be willing to learn
